Loharwadi in context

With 404 people at the 2011 Census, Loharwadi was the 1372nd most populous of its district's 1745 villages, below the district average of 1,394.

Literacy stood at 61.21%, 20.2 points below the district's rural average of 81.42%.

The sex ratio was 1295 women per 1,000 men (300 above the district's rural figure of 995) — one of the minority of villages where women outnumbered men.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 806, 117 below the rural national 923.
